Ingredients
Scale
- 1 teaspoon olive oil
- 1 to 1.5 pounds boneless, skinless chicken breasts or thighs (diced)
- 2 teaspoons Italian seasoning
- 1/2 cup diced carrots
- 1/2 cup diced celery
- 1/2 cup diced onions
- 1/4 cup sundried tomatoes (diced)
- 3 garlic cloves (minced)
- 6 to 8 cups chicken broth
- 1 cup heavy whipping cream
- Spinach (fresh)
- Pasta (Italian small shells)
Instructions
- 1. In a large soup pot, heat olive oil over medium-high heat. Add diced chicken with Italian seasoning, salt, and pepper. Cook until browned (4–5 minutes).
- 2. Add carrots, celery, onions, sundried tomatoes, and garlic; sauté until translucent (3–4 minutes).
- 3. Sprinkle flour into the pot and stir to combine. Gradually whisk in chicken broth until smooth.
- 4. Bring to a boil; add pasta and simmer on low for about 20 minutes until cooked.
- 5. Stir in cream and fresh spinach; simmer for an additional 5 minutes.
- 6. Taste and adjust seasoning before serving.
